I Owe You One by Sophie Kinsella
4.0
This book was a wonderful love story, with a beautifully flawed and complex female protagonist. Fixie navigates her way through complicated relationships both platonic and romantic, which was sometimes frustrating. As a reader you grow to love Fixie and her quirkiness, and you want to reach in and grab her by the shoulders and tell her to stand up for herself with the men in her life. The story tended to be predictable, in the way that romantic comedies can be, but it didn't bother me. The story is chock full of hilarious, quirky, very british characters that you can't help but love, and adorable british slang that I had to stop to Google more than once
